Join us for a special gathering of Beyond the Margins & Oak Cliff Is for Lovers Book Club, where we celebrate bold love stories, queer joy, and the vibrant voices shaping contemporary romance.
This month, we’re reading Kiss Me, Maybe by Gabriella Gamez—a high-heat, heartfelt romance that explores gray-asexual desire, online connection, and what it means to navigate love authentically in the age of social media.
Set against a backdrop that feels both intimate and culturally rich, the novel centers queer Latinx Texans and brings warmth, humor, and honesty to conversations about identity, intimacy, and self-acceptance.
“A surprisingly high-heat exploration of gray-asexual desire, complete with a realistic approach to the rewards and difficulties of being queer in the age of social media and a loving focus on the lives of queer Latinx Texans. Gamez’s fans will be pleased.” — Publishers Weekly
Together, we’ll unpack themes of desire, vulnerability, community, digital dating, and the courage it takes to ask for the love you want.
